Generating a strong 6.0+% cap rate, this solid well-cared-for triplex is ideal for investors or owner-occupiers seeking turn-key income with a comfortable lifestyle. This is a rare opportunity to set market rents - the main floor unit (currently owner-occupied) can be rented or lived in; the 2nd floor unit has reliable high-quality tenants paying market rent plus all utilities; the 3rd floor unit is currently vacant. Potential exists for a 4th unit in the basement (separate entrance) to further increase income. The home has a distinct character with decorative beams, wainscotting, feature walls, greenery, fruit trees, and berry bushes. The main floor is a 3-bedroom unit with a stunning private backyard. The 2nd floor unit is a 2-bedroom with an extra-large light-filled kitchen and front garden sitting area. Unit 3 is a 2-bedroom two-level unit with an extra-large private terrace that feels like a treehouse in Muskoka. The basement has a separate entrance, large room, and an extra-large bathroom - potential bachelor unit. The large detached garage/studio offers conversion potential for rental, workshop, or creative space. All units have en-suite laundry and dishwashers, with a shared storage shed. Prime location in Toronto's Upper Beaches area, with excellent transit, strong rental demand, and a welcoming community feel. Easy direct streetcar access to downtown for work and fun, yet far enough to enjoy tranquility among mature trees. Woodbine and Coxwell subway stations are within walking distance. Queen Street, Woodbine Beach, and the boardwalk are nearby. Walk to grocery stores, parks, gyms, cafes, banks, dog park, restaurants, and schools. Financials and capital expenditures info available upon request. A rare and exceptional income property.

Who lives here?

Woodbine Corridor,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its university grads, executives and education, law & public sector and arts & culture professionals.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of babies, kids aged 5 to 14 and adults aged 35 to 64.
